[ Previous page | Next page ] Secondary School Performance Tables 2003INTRODUCTIONThese tables provide information on the achievements of students in local secondary schools and how they compare with other schools in the area and in England as a whole. The tables provide information on:
The information contained in this booklet provides only part of the picture of each school's overall achievements. The tables should therefore be considered alongside other important sources of information such as Ofsted reports, school prospectuses and Governors' Annual Reports. State schools - including City Technology Colleges - must provide parents with prospectuses on request. Independent schools normally do this as well. This booklet is one of a set of 150, covering each Local Education Authority (LEA) area in England. All secondary schools in the area are listed in alphabetical order, including:
Students who need more specialised teaching and facilities may go to special schools. If there are any special schools in the area, they are listed in a separate section at the end of the tables. [ Previous page | Next page ] |
